Understanding the Current Landscape of Distribution Network Design
The current landscape of distribution network design is characterized by a multitude of challenges, from rising transportation costs and increasingly stringent customer expectations, to the need for greater supply chain visibility and resilience. In response to these challenges, EDPs in Distribution Network Design and Planning are focusing on imparting practical knowledge and skills that executives can apply to optimize their distribution networks, reduce costs, and improve customer satisfaction. For instance, the use of advanced analytics and machine learning algorithms is becoming increasingly prevalent, enabling companies to analyze large datasets and make data-driven decisions about their distribution networks. By leveraging these technologies, executives can identify areas of inefficiency, optimize routes and transportation modes, and develop more effective inventory management strategies.
Innovations and Future Developments in Distribution Network Design
As the field of distribution network design continues to evolve, several innovations and future developments are likely to have a significant impact on the industry. One of the most exciting developments is the use of artificial intelligence (AI) and the Internet of Things (IoT) to create more agile and responsive distribution networks. By leveraging AI and IoT, companies can develop more sophisticated demand forecasting models, optimize their inventory levels, and improve their overall supply chain visibility. Another area of innovation is the use of sustainable and environmentally-friendly distribution practices, such as the use of electric or hybrid vehicles, and the implementation of carbon offsetting programs. As consumers become increasingly environmentally-conscious, companies that prioritize sustainability in their distribution networks are likely to gain a competitive advantage.
